    I think Hrgovic has one of the few chins to survive Ruddock's uppercuts. Hrgovic has a good enough jab to control large sections of the fight and Ruddock is so wild and open whereby Hrgovic's solid right hand will do plenty of cumulative damage.

    Hrgovic is also defensively poor and he will absord horrific uppercuts from Ruddock, which he can survive due to his chin, but which will cause long term damage.

    Ultimately taller dude with the better jab wins.

    Hrgovic UD, 9-3 type fight.

    I think you're overrating Hrgovic who I don't rate that highly TBH.

    A still good version of Tyson in their 2nd fight lost about 3 or 4 rounds to Ruddock so you're saying Hrgovic does better than Tyson in 1991 ?

    Hrgovic kept looking away vs Zhang when he got hit and he only won that fight because Zhang has no gas tank after 4 rounds.

    This would be a repeat of Zhang/Hrgovic except Ruddock wins more rounds because he can actually fight into the later rounds.
